How much do devrel jobs pay per hour?
What are some typical day-to-day responsibilities for someone working in Devrel?
In a Devrel role, your daily activities often include engaging with developer communities through forums, social media, and events, creating technical content like blog posts or tutorials, and gathering feedback to relay to internal product teams. You may spend time presenting at conferences, hosting webinars or workshops, and collaborating closely with engineering, marketing, and product management teams. The role is highly dynamic and may also involve troubleshooting technical issues, supporting developer onboarding, and analyzing community trends. This diversity ensures you stay close to both the user community and the company’s development objectives, making it both challenging and rewarding.
What is a DevRel job?
A Developer Relations (DevRel) job focuses on building relationships between a company and its developer community. It involves advocating for developers' needs internally while promoting the company's products through content, events, and technical support. DevRel professionals often create documentation, speak at conferences, engage in open source, and provide feedback to product teams. The goal is to foster a strong, engaged developer ecosystem that benefits both developers and the company.
What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Devrel position, and why are they important?
To thrive as a Devrel (Developer Relations professional), you need strong technical proficiency in software development, excellent communication skills, and experience building developer communities, often sup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with programming languages, APIs, documentation platforms, and community tools like GitHub or Discord is highly beneficial. Outstanding interpersonal skills, creativity, and public speaking ability make someone stand out in this position. These skills are essential for effectively bridging the gap between developers and organizations, fostering engagement, and successfully advocating for both product and community needs.

Job description
We are building the foundational platform for the next generation of the internet: decentralized AI agents. Our mission is to empower developers to create autonomous, on-chain intelligence that is transparent and ownerless. As our DevRel / Growth lead, you will be the bridge between our core protocol and the global developer community, turning complex technical concepts into accessible, high-impact growth.
Your Core Responsibilities
Produce high-quality technical documentation, deep-dive tutorials, and code samples that showcase how to build and deploy AI agents on our platform.
Represent the project at global hackathons, conferences, and developer meetups, serving as the "face" of the protocol and onboarding the next wave of builders.
Identify friction points in the developer journey and work with the product team to optimize documentation, SDKs, and onboarding flows.
Actively engage with developers on Discord, Telegram, and GitHub to troubleshoot technical hurdles and gather feedback for the product roadmap.
Collaborate with other Web3 and AI projects to create co-marketing opportunities and cross-protocol integrations.
Who You Are
You have the rare ability to understand complex AI and blockchain architectures and explain them simply to a diverse audience.
You are comfortable jumping into a repo and writing scripts in JavaScript or Python to demonstrate a new feature or fix a community bug.
You thrive in social environments, whether it's a 48-hour hackathon or a technical AMA, and you genuinely enjoy helping others succeed.
You don't just care about "good code"; you care about how many developers are successfully deploying agents and how we can scale that number.
Requirements
3+ years of experience in Developer Relations (DevRel), Technical Marketing, or Community Engineering.
Strong coding proficiency in JavaScript/TypeScript and/or Python.
Solid understanding of the Web3 ecosystem (smart contracts, decentralized identity, or L1/L2 dynamics).
Prior experience or a deep interest in Artificial Intelligence (LLMs, autonomous agents, or decentralized compute).
Excellent public speaking skills and a willingness to travel to global industry events.
